Update time. Had a 2 hour treatment today. That brings total time to 9 hours, 10 mins.
We did the few strays on my cheeks (this is the most PAINFUL of it all  ). Then she did a few here and there on the left, but got started more so on the right side today. We did the side burn and worked down on the right side. It LOOKS hair free but you can still feel some. Some places bled today which has not really happened before. It was pretty tolerable over all. Even with the pain I look forward to appointments because I'm closer to leaving my life of hell behind with each one
My skin has a reaction right after treatment that lasts a few hours. It is usually just red and bumpy. I've had one day where it was insanely red and looked just awful, but that only lasted approx 12 hours. Usually by the next day it looks normal. I continue to have bumps but I believe that's from the shaving. I've always had that from shaving so close and I do still have to shave. The real test will be when I'm able to put the razor down. I'm hoping I'll have normal, radiant looking skin.
I have another 2 hour appointment tomorrow and also Wednesday. I think we'll either acheive clearance or be VERY close by then.

Had another 2 hour appointment today. I am VERY HAPPY to report that there is full clearance on the right side (except for the sideburn). This is the first time the right side has been worked on solely. For some reason it went A LOT faster than the left. Total treatment time is currently 11 hours, 10 minutes. I'd say if I had to break it down it would be something like: 2 hours on chin, 6 hours on left side, 3 hours on right, and 10 minutes on cheeks for strays. Give or take a few, but that sounds about right.
Today was pretty tolerable (minus the side burns, that hurts a bunch for some reason). It went fast which is always good!  I just could NOT believe it when I felt it and it was totally smooth. What an awesome feeling. We need a smiley with HAPPY tears!
I have another 2 hour appt tomorrow and then I may have to wait a while because my electrologist has a family emergency in Texas and will be back the middle part of next week. She is pretty confident we will have the left side totally cleared tomorrow (we've been extremely close, but I've started getting new growth, however, the new growth is coming in slower and is a BIT finer) and if we can't she wants to sneak me in thur or fri for even 45 minutes to get it done before she leaves. With as fast as the right went today, I'm confident we'll get the left done tomorrow. The right cheek will always go quicker than the left, because 90% or more of the time, the left has more hair. This is because the blood pumping from the heart hits the left side first, and has more nutrients. It is a better "fertilizer" for the "grass" of hair growing there. The right side gets the left side's leftovers.
If you are splitting time in an appointment, spend the bulk of your time on the left, and less than half on the right. You will get to looking almost the same on both sides.
I can usually get away with spending 45 minutes on the left, and 15 on the right and make them look about the same.

James, thank you for that explanation. Now that I think about, that makes A LOT of sense! Today was another 2 hour appointment, but we didn't need the entire 2 hours. It ended up being 1 hr, 45 minutes. Total time now is at 12 hours, 55 minutes. I have my first "full clearance" so she says  The right side is totally bare, she zapped a few new ones today, and the left side is bare of the initial growth I started with, but there is already some new growth coming in. There were a few spots that had black dots. She said this is new growth but is too short for her to grab with tweezers but she zapped it and said in a couple days I can gently pull on them and they should slide right out. If I don't feel comfortable with that, I can just wait and she said my skin would get kind of itchy and when I scratch, the hairs would fall out then. Not sure I've heard that one before? Having had 6 hours in the last 3 days, my skin is a bit stressed out. She isn't able to get me in until next wednesday which is OK because I didn't want to go back until that time anyway. I need to give it a break to play catch-up with healing. We sched 2 hours for next wednesday. Glad that you find the pictures helpful. I figure as long as they help one person, they are worth doing (I like seeing my progress too  ). As far as aftercare goes: Immediately after treatment she puts on witch hazel then I just leave it alone for a few hours. After 3 to 4 hours I wash with a mild antibacterial soap and apply some tea tree oil. I give that a few hours, then I apply aloe a few times here and there. The next day I apply aloe for the most part and then tea tree oil before I go to bed. Two to three days afterwards I start using my mild moisturizer again because my skin gets very dry without it and the aloe only mildly helps. I am seeing an improvement in my skin every day. This week was very hard on it with 6 hrs of treatment in a row so I'm looking forward to seeing how it will be with appointments spaced further apart in the future!  Savannah
